2014 Major’s V’s Moone Away

Naas AFC Major's travelled to Moone reeling from their loss to Naas United the previous week but determined to get a good result to get their league back on track. At warm up, you could feel the Naas players were amped up and read to rock and they didn't disappoint, running in 8 goals in 50 minutes. An unreal team performance, boosting the U12 Major's tally to 54 Goals and 29 Assists. Well hold on to your knickers, here comes the match report.


From the off, Naas were on the attack, putting Moone under some serious pressure. Naas’ first shot on target came after just three minutes. Great play from the Naas defence, transitioning into midfield, they found Matthew in space. He beat his man and created an opening, but his effort just pulled left of the post. GOAL! Naas 0–1, 4 minutes — James, assisted by Matthew. The Naas midfield pairing of Jason and Max were already in full flow, dictating the tempo and controlling the game. They won possession and quickly played the ball out to the left wing, where Matthew attacked the Moone backline. He beat his man and whipped in a fantastic ball. James controlled it brilliantly, with the composure of Roberto Baggio from Italia 90. He rounded the keeper and hammered the ball into the net to give Naas an early lead. Just two minutes later, Naas could have doubled their advantage. Matthew was again causing havoc down the left, beating his man and delivering another dangerous ball into the box. James did his best to control it, but the ball came off his shin and went just wide. Naas were really hammering on the door. Moone began to see a little more possession, but Alex K, Darragh P and Bobby were alive to the danger, while Max and Jason worked tirelessly in midfield to break up any momentum Moone were trying to build. On 12 minutes, Naas produced almost a replica of their earlier chance. They did brilliantly to win the ball back from Moone and played Matthew into space. He found James, who forced the Moone keeper into a fine save. At 15 minutes, Moone won a corner on the left. The Naas defence dealt with it well, clearing the danger and finding Matthew on the left. He played the ball forward to Eoghan, who did brilliantly to beat two Moone players before slipping the ball through to James, who was charging forward at full speed. Moone, however, were alert to the danger and defended the threat really well. Naas were searching for a second, but Moone were showing no signs of rolling over. GOAL! Naas 0–2, 20 minutes — James, assisted by Bobby. Naas won a free kick, and Bobby stepped up to deliver a dangerous ball into the box. James was alert, attacked the space brilliantly and fired the ball home to double Naas’ advantage. Just two minutes later, Naas came agonisingly close to a third.

Matthew cut inside and found Connor. He controlled the ball superbly while holding off the Moone player, before returning it to Matthew. Matthew then produced a lovely piece of skill, nutmegging the onrushing Moone keeper. The ball looked destined for the net, but the Moone centre-back somehow managed to swipe it clear before it crossed the line. Moone’s heads didn’t drop, and they began putting together some good passages of play as they looked to build momentum. But the Naas midfield partnership of Seb, Alex S and Darragh O’T were alive to the danger and worked hard to keep Moone at bay. Just before half-time, I thought Darragh O’T was going to get himself on the scoresheet. More excellent work from the Naas midfield saw them win possession and release Darragh into space. He was through and had a real chance, but somehow the Moone defender managed to get across and clear the danger. What a return that would have been! Moone win a corner just before half time, but Seb wins the ball well. Half-time: Moone 0–2 Naas


The second half kicked off with exactly the same intensity, with Naas flying out of the blocks and showing no signs of taking their foot off the pedal. GOAL! Naas 0–3, 32 minutes — Matthew, assisted by Alex S. Naas attacked down the left and won a corner. Alex S stepped up and delivered a fantastic ball into the box, and Matthew rose highest to power home a bullet of a header, giving the keeper absolutely no chance. Just a minute later, Conor did brilliantly to chase down the Moone defence and force them into conceding another corner. Alex S once again stepped up and whipped in a dangerous delivery. Matthew was again on the end of it, but this time his header went just wide. A huge let-off for Moone. GOAL! Naas 0–4, 35 minutes — Matthew. An unbelievable goal, to say the least. Matthew picked up the ball on the left and went on a run that had the Moone defence chasing shadows. He beat three, maybe four Moone players before cutting in from the byline and driving the ball across goal and into the bottom-right corner. There was absolutely no stopping that one. Naas were cruising now, and it felt like it was only a matter of time before the floodgates opened. And open they did. GOAL! Naas 0–5, 38 minutes — Eoghan, assisted by Matthew. Brilliant team play from Naas saw them work the ball intelligently into space before finding Eoghan. He did brilliantly to turn his man, kept his composure and calmly slotted the ball into the bottom-right corner. GOAL! Naas 0–6, 42 minutes — Darragh P, assisted by Seb. Seb was now absolutely dominating the midfield battles and decided he wasn't finished there. He broke up a Moone attack and charged forward, ducking and weaving through the midfield like Katie Taylor, before producing a sublime pass into the path of Darragh P. Darragh made no mistake, calmly finishing to make it 6–0. GOAL! Naas 0–7, 45 minutes — James, assisted by Seb. Seb was at it again. He drove through the Moone midfield and picked out James perfectly. James made no mistake, finishing clinically to complete his hat-trick and secure himself a well-earned match ball. GOAL! Naas 0–8, 49 minutes — Jason, assisted by Seb. And still they came. Jason showed real composure for the eighth. Receiving the ball with the Moone keeper charging towards him, he kept his head, stayed calm under pressure and slotted the ball home to make it 8–0. An unbelievable performance from Naas and our highest scoreline to date. But more than the scoreline, this performance showcased exactly what this team is capable of. They bounced back, worked incredibly hard for each other and kept their intensity right until the final whistle. A fantastic team performance and a thoroughly deserved win. 👏⚽
